Description
There is a good variety of local shops, pubs, restaurants and supermarkets nearby as well as excellent schooling options, and superb transport links. The village is surrounded by Windsor Great Park and the house is within walking distance.
Upon arrival, there is a good sized entrance hallway with space for coats and shoes and a vast understairs storage cupboard. This leads into an open-plan living and dining space with period features such as sash windows, open fireplace and original floorboards. To the rear of the house, overlooking part of the garden to the side, is a larger than usual galley kitchen with near new gas hob, oven and extraction, new worksurfaces and spot lighting. To the rear of this is one of the modern bathrooms with bath, WC and sink. Upstairs, there are two double bedrooms and a newly replaced shower room. The property features a very tall and large roof pitch, giving scope for conversion (STPP). To the rear is a spacious and private garden which backs onto allotments. There is an Indian sandstone patio, large lawned area and planted beds. To the side of the house is a wide space offering possible scope and access to the front driveway and garden. The front driveway has space for two large cars but there is a further lawned space giving potential for further off-road parking if required.
Further benefits include gas central heating with modern combi boiler, tall ceilings and period features. Viewings highly recommended.
